Vulnerability in Oracle Corporation Mobile Application Server
CVE-2026-83461
Vulnerability in the Oracle Mobile Application Server product of Oracle E-Business Suite (component: MWA Terminal Server). Supported versions that are affected are 12.2.3-12.2.15.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ows unauthenticated attacker with network access via TCP to compromise Oracle Mobile Application Server.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in unauthorized access to critical data or complete access to all Oracle Mobile Application Server accessible data and unauthorized ability to cause a partial denial of service (partial DOS) of Oracle Mobile Application Server. CVSS 3.1 Base Score 8.2 (Confidentiality and Availability imp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:N/A:L).
